What to Consider When Buying Clearance Leather Sofas
While clearance leather sofas can be a fantastic offer, it is vital to consider a number of aspects to ensure that you are making a smart purchase. Here are bottom lines to remember:
- Condition of the Sofa: Check for any noticeable damage, such as scratches, tears, or damaged locations. Examine the seams to guarantee they are intact.
- Quality of the Leather: Not all leather is produced equivalent. Comprehend the various kinds of leather, such as full-grain, top-grain, and bonded leather, to pick a top quality sofa.
- Comfort Level: Sit down on the sofa to examine its comfort. A sofa may look fantastic but might not match your sitting preferences if it is too firm or soft.
- Size and Fit: Measure the readily available space in your home to ensure the sofa will fit conveniently without overwhelming the room.
- Service Warranty and Return Policy: Clearance products might have various return policies. Guarantee you understand the terms so you're not stuck with a piece that doesn't work for you.
Table: Types of Leather and Their Benefits
Type of Leather | Description | Advantages |
---|---|---|
Full-Grain Leather | Made from the top layer of the conceal | Most durable, establishes a patina over time |
Top-Grain Leather | Sanded and buffed to remove imperfections | More affordable than full-grain, still really resilient |
Authentic Leather | Made from the lower layers of the hide | More affordable, not as long lasting as other types |
Bonded Leather | Made from leftover scraps glued together | Extremely affordable, however less resilient and can peel |
Upkeep Tips for Leather Sofas
To guarantee the durability of your clearance leather sofa, here are some necessary upkeep suggestions:
- Regular Cleaning: Wipe down the sofa frequently with a soft, dry cloth. For deeper cleaning, use items specifically created for leather.
- Conditioning: Leather can dry gradually; for that reason, utilize a leather conditioner every 6 months to keep it flexible.
- Avoid Direct Sunlight: Position your sofa out of direct sunshine to avoid fading and drying.
- Immediately Address Spills: Clean up spills immediately to prevent staining. Utilize a wet fabric and, if needed, a mild soap to clean up the location.
Regularly Asked Questions (FAQs)
Q1: Are clearance leather sofas less resilient than regular-priced ones?
No, clearance leather sofas can be just as durable as full-priced choices. The clearance status normally indicates that they are being cost a discount due to aspects other than quality, such as being terminated or display room models.
Q2: How can I inform if a leather sofa is real?
Examine the label for details concerning the kind of leather. Furthermore, genuine leather should have an unique smell and might have natural flaws, unlike artificial options.
Q3: Can I return or exchange a clearance leather sofa?
Return policies differ by store, especially on clearance products. It's important to inquire about the return policy before purchasing.
Q4: How much can I save on clearance leather sofas?
Savings can vary extensively however customers frequently find markdowns anywhere from 20% to 70% off the original retail price.
